Ronda Rousey is officially a WWE Superstar after signing a multi-year deal with the company, and she's expected to make her in-ring debut at WrestleMania 34.

Rousey will team up with Monday Night RAW General Manager and WWE Hall Of Famer Kurt Angle to take on WWE COO Triple H and RAW Commissioner Stephanie McMahon in a Mixed Tag Team match.

She recently appeared on The Ellen Show to discuss her transition from the world of mixed martial arts (MMA) to the professional wrestling world. Rousey was asked to describe the world of professional wresting from her perspective.

"The Rowdy One" described it as a live TV show about a wrestling tournament, and divulged that the outcomes are, of course, scripted (quotes via Wrestling Inc.):

"WWE, I describe it as a live TV show about a wrestling tournament where everyone does their own stunts," Rousey said.

"It's not fake fighting, it's scripted. So when I got slapped across the face [by Stephanie McMahon on RAW], that was a real slap, there's no real way to fake that."

Rousey then said that the biggest difference between WWE and UFC is that when she was fighting in MMA she was doing it alone. Now in WWE it's more of a team effort to put on a tremendous show.

She also discussed secretly training professional wrestling and trying to keep her WWE deal under wraps for so long. Rousey then talked about how hard it was to arrive in Florida in January for the Royal Rumble to make her surprise debut.

Rousey is set to make her wrestling debut on "The Grandest Stage Of Them All" in New Orleans, but said she's not as nervous as she has been for other athletic events in the past as the worse that can happen is that she'll just look stupid:

"I can't think of the last time I was so excited for anything, [where] I'm like really looking forward to it," Rousey said.
